-
公开(公告)号:CN102004702A
公开(公告)日:2011-04-06
申请号:CN200910171387.6
申请日:2009-08-31
Applicant: 国际商业机器公司
IPC: G06F12/08
CPC classification number: G06F9/546 , G06F2209/548
Abstract: 本发明提供了请求控制设备、请求控制方法以及相关的处理器。所述控制设备包括:判断装置,配置为判断到来的第一队列单元是否与已经在请求存储单元中的队列单元对应于相同消息;置标装置,配置为在所述第一队列单元与请求存储单元中的所述队列单元对应于相同消息的情况下,将所述已经在请求存储单元中的队列单元的保存标识符设置为指示不保存与该消息相关的状态。根据本发明的技术方案,可以减少由于不必要的保存/加载状态引起的内存访问,从而提高处理器的处理速度。
-
公开(公告)号:CN102103523A
公开(公告)日:2011-06-22
申请号:CN200910261073.5
申请日:2009-12-22
Applicant: 国际商业机器公司
IPC: G06F9/50 , G06F15/163
CPC classification number: G06F9/526 , G06F2209/522
Abstract: 本发明提出了一种新的锁分配控制的方法和装置。按照本发明中的技术方案,当一个处理器核获得了一把锁的情况下,其它处理器核不需要不断轮询内存以查看所需要的锁是否被释放,相反,其它处理器核将处于休眠状态,本发明将按照预定的规则选择性的唤醒(wakeup)下一个处理器核,从而将无序的锁争抢过程变为有序的锁分配过程。通过有选择性的唤醒休眠状态的处理器核,本发明可以避免大量的总线带宽占用,避免缓存缺失,并且节省了芯片的功耗。
-
公开(公告)号:CN102004702B
公开(公告)日:2015-09-09
申请号:CN200910171387.6
申请日:2009-08-31
Applicant: 国际商业机器公司
IPC: G06F12/08
CPC classification number: G06F9/546 , G06F2209/548
Abstract: 本发明提供了请求控制设备、请求控制方法以及相关的处理器。所述控制设备包括:判断装置,配置为判断到来的第一队列单元是否与已经在请求存储单元中的队列单元对应于相同消息;置标装置,配置为在所述第一队列单元与请求存储单元中的所述队列单元对应于相同消息的情况下,将所述已经在请求存储单元中的队列单元的保存标识符设置为指示不保存与该消息相关的状态。根据本发明的技术方案,可以减少由于不必要的保存/加载状态引起的内存访问,从而提高处理器的处理速度。
-
公开(公告)号:CN102053946B
公开(公告)日:2014-05-28
申请号:CN200910211381.7
申请日:2009-10-30
Applicant: 国际商业机器公司
CPC classification number: G06F12/0831 , G06F2212/1028 , G06F2212/1041 , Y02D10/13
Abstract: 一种在多核系统中处理请求的方法、设备和系统。所述方法包括以下步骤:由过滤器从请求单元接收关于数据的请求;将所述请求中表示逻辑分区的指示符与过滤器的记录中表示逻辑分区的指示符进行比较;如果比较结果匹配,则基于所述请求在所述过滤器所处的单元中进行搜索,并将搜索结果返回所述请求单元;以及如果比较结果不匹配,则从所述过滤器向所述请求单元返回否定响应。
-
公开(公告)号:CN102053946A
公开(公告)日:2011-05-11
申请号:CN200910211381.7
申请日:2009-10-30
Applicant: 国际商业机器公司
CPC classification number: G06F12/0831 , G06F2212/1028 , G06F2212/1041 , Y02D10/13
Abstract: 一种在多核系统中处理请求的方法、设备和系统。所述方法包括以下步骤:由过滤器从请求单元接收关于数据的请求;将所述请求中表示逻辑分区的指示符与过滤器的记录中表示逻辑分区的指示符进行比较;如果比较结果匹配,则基于所述请求在所述过滤器所处的单元中进行搜索,并将搜索结果返回所述请求单元;以及如果比较结果不匹配,则从所述过滤器向所述请求单元返回否定响应。
-
-
-
-